Buying a Treadmill For Your Home Gym

Treadmills Home gym can help you lose weight, tone your muscles, and improve your cardiovascular health. They are also ideal for exercising in the winter months or when you don't have the time to visit the gym.

therun-under-desk-treadmill-for-home-2-5hp-folding-treadmill-w-widened-shock-absorbing-cushions-foldable-walking-running-machine-w-adjustable-speeds-1-12km-h-non-assembly-69.jpgThe best treadmill for your home gym is crucial. When buying a treadmill, you should consider the motor's power, incline settings, and cushioning.

Motor power

The motor of the treadmill is a crucial aspect to think about. Treadmills are expensive and you want one that will last. Continuous horsepower (CHP) rating is a reliable indicator of the amount of power the treadmill's motor is able to sustain continuously without overheating or wearing out fast. The higher the CHP rating, the more powerful the treadmill's motor.

The treadmill's thrust rating is a different important aspect to consider. This number indicates how much the motor can support and the weight of the person who is using it. If you intend to use your treadmill as a high-intensity exercise equipment you'll need a treadmill with a higher thrust rating.

Incline options

A treadmill with incline options is a great option to get a more intense workout. By increasing the incline you can mimic uphill running or walking, which stretches various muscles and boosts the intensity of your exercise. Additionally, incline-training aids in building leg strength and improve balance. Deciding on the best incline will depend on your fitness goals, but generally speaking, the higher inclined you are, the better.

There are incline options on most modern treadmills. They are also sold at fitness stores. Some come with an additional app that gives various pre-programmed workouts. Some of these apps will be free, while others might have a cost. It is important to consider the cost of these apps before purchasing a treadmill, as they can add up over time.

It is also recommended to look for treadmills that have a variety of speeds. If you're only beginning, you might want to pick an option that is as slow as 3 or 4 miles per hour. If you plan to run regularly, look for machines that can run at speeds of up to six or Treadmills home gym even eight miles per hour.

Workout programs

Many treadmills have pre-programmed workouts with varying intensity and duration as well as the incline. These workouts can help keep you interested and motivated to reach your fitness goals. Some include live or on-demand training classes with favorite trainers like Kayla Itsines and Tommy Rivers.

The kind of exercise you intend to do, your budget and the space available will all affect your choice of treadmill. It is also important to consider features that are important to you, like an LCD screen, incline options and workout programs. You can also choose an electric treadmill that comes with an electric motor, and allows you to adjust the speed and incline. Manual treadmills for home uk require you to manually move the belt.

Treadmills are a great method to increase your heart rate and burn calories regardless of weather. You can burn 200 calories per hour on the treadmill. If you increase the slope, you will burn more calories. It's recommended to walk about 30 minutes five times a week.

Beginners should warm up prior to their treadmill workout. This could include leg stretches, lunges, swings, and walking in place. You can also start your workout with a slow-paced walk on a zero-incline setting.
